Original Description
In Lady with Opera Glasses (1875–76), Edgar Degas captures the elegance and intrigue of Parisian nightlife with a striking intimacy. The painting portrays a well-dressed woman in evening attire, lifting her opera glasses with poised detachment, lost in contemplation—or perhaps scanning the theatre with quiet curiosity. The composition, bathed in warm yet muted tones, reflects Degas' mastery of light and movement, blurring the lines between realism and impressionism. Painted during his exploration of modern urban life, the work stands as a subtle commentary on bourgeois society’s performative nature. Unlike his famed ballet scenes, this piece distills the artist’s fascination with fleeting moments and psychological depth, positioning it as a quieter yet equally significant gem in 19th-century art history, where Degas bridges observational rigor with poetic ambiguity.
